*   Bala isn't far away and is very fortunate to have the White Water Rafting Centre nearby. It is a fabulous facility and is used not only as the rafting centre, it is has hosted the World Canoe Slalom Championships in the past. We have people come from all over the world to use the facility and quite recently, the team from Manchester United came to use it as part of their bonding and team building exercises.
